孩子在学什么编程语言?
孩子都在学什么编程语言呢?现在学Scratch的比较多,推广也多 多大的孩子学呢?不同年龄阶段适合不同的教程 参加信奥(NOIP)的一般9岁开始起步学习C++,Scratch最小的我知道有7岁开始学的,CodeMonkey可以更小的孩子学,ScratchJr适合3岁以上孩子学习。 我们这里学信息,都是为了以后参加竞赛,我们学校五年级计算计课,开始接触的Scratch,现在正式开始学习c++ python 和 scratch 哪个更适合小学五年级的孩子学习呢? lily5298 发表于 2018-2-19 06:43
python 和 scratch 哪个更适合小学五年级的孩子学习呢?
推荐scratch
路过学习!! 路过学习!! 感谢分享!!! 无论什么时候学,基础还是c语言啊 其实感觉年龄比较小的阶段,不管什么语言其实都差别不大,因为都是以兴趣为主。不过可能Scratch这种环境比较适合小孩子那种好奇心和兴趣吧。
(1) Scratch 是一种用游戏,动画,动画角色为主题的工具,本来看上去可能会第一时间就给一个定位这是玩乐的,不是学习的东西。但是其实在无论是编程也好玩乐也好,其实都是一种工具而已。只是这个工具外表看上去好似就是玩具一样。例如我们修东西的时候的钳子锤子,一看上去就是专业做维修的。但是孩子们的玩具中也有钳子锤子,但是一看上去就感觉是玩具,其实都还是能用的。
(2) 外面的机构,坦白说,我作为一个娃爸,我也曾经去那些所谓东家西家的机构了解一下,发现很多机构要的所谓“老师”,入职要求就是初中文化以上,然后关键是能和小朋友们交到朋友合得来。根本没有任何学习编程的经历或者从业的经验,所以直白说就是他自己也不懂,怎么可能教得懂孩子们呢。
(3)我作为一个娃爸,特别在广州这种所谓的国际化大都市,幸好我自己本身是从事IT行业10多年了,看到现在浙江省都把Python作为高考的科目,所以只好自己亲上火线当了真正意义上的“孩子第一任最重要的老师”。
从 Scratch 接触呢,感觉上是一种能够让孩子有兴趣的东西而已,因为孩子太小了,没有目的性的意识,只是觉得这东西好玩,有趣,他就会去学习玩下去。不然真的想像我们从业这样???看得代码飞起来???孩子是受不了的一下子。
不过 Scratch 也好,Python也好,其他什么 C/Cpp/Java 等等种种,其实都是一个工具,只是这个工具是让小年龄段的容易接受就用它了,仅此而已。
我娃 9月就小五了,面临着小升初的压力了,他天真烂漫,一切压力只能够爸妈来承受,也是理所当然的了。能做一点算一点。不过感觉上我让他慢慢接触深入一点之后,数学和英语的成绩真的好很多,而且很稳固。
毕竟编程讲究的只有三样东西,思维|外语能力|严谨,思维和严谨是针对数学很有用的,而外文能力嘛,毕竟很多时候你是必须要接触基础的英语的,不然的话 左右上下 变成 Left Right Top Bottom 就不懂了,这样就不行了嘛。
希望可以给大家分享一点自己的小辛酸,13512752364广州宝爸(微信同号)欢迎大家多交流互动,如添加请注明爸妈网,谢谢! 入门直接python ,后面往C++发展 挺好 CodeMonkey怎么样? 多大的孩子学呢?不同年龄阶段适合不同的教程 scratch和python 专业码农,在大企业每天写C++那种。
没事还是不要从C++入门。如果对体系结构有兴趣就直接用C,如果要学会算法,直接用python更好。MIT都是用python入门的。
用Python入门的好处在于,能够直接学习更高层次的抽象,更好地感受编程的快乐以及解决问题,而非把时间浪费在内存管理或者数组访问越界上。
到代码量上去了,写代码bug少了,再写C++应付考试才是合理的。其实C++说不定很快就被Rust淘汰了。
其实我觉得用SICP以及Lisp入门才是王道,SICP书在网上也有中文版,不妨看看。就是和C++思维很不同,所以可能从功利的角度看走了弯路。 riczxc 发表于 2020-8-7 04:19
专业码农,在大企业每天写C++那种。
没事还是不要从C++入门。如果对体系结构有兴趣就直接用C,如果要学 ...
谢谢楼上的讲解!
学习了~~
riczxc 发表于 2020-8-7 04:19
专业码农,在大企业每天写C++那种。
没事还是不要从C++入门。如果对体系结构有兴趣就直接用C,如果要学 ...
谢谢
我们学过 Lisp好像有点特别。
页:
[1]